The ChipGate reader ingests timing-chip pings from mat sensors along the Larkfield Marathon course. Each ping carries a chip serial, mat ID, and millisecond timestamp. POST batches to the ingest endpoint; max 500 pings per batch. Duplicate serial-timestamp pairs are dropped silently. Retries are safe. Do not poll faster than once per second or the gateway throttles you. Every request must include the internal service key, which is issued per contractor and appears below.

service key, tadup-fawef: kto4_bUUL

# Reseller Programme — Managers Only

Scope: Velmora-brand units via accredited resellers in the Cairnhaven and Westrill regions.

Rules: Tier pricing fixed quarterly. No sub-distribution without sign-off. Branch managers own onboarding checks and quarterly volume reviews. Non-compliant resellers get one warning, then suspension.

Targets: 15% channel growth this year. Report exceptions to regional ops weekly.

Do not share outside management. The following note explains the commercial rationale.

confidential, yagaf-kaguf: The eastern region missed its Kasok quota by 57.3 percent last quarter. Rusielek Works plans to raise the Kelix list price by 37.6 percent in February. The pricing group signed off on a budget of $308.5 million for Project Quenwyn. The renewal with Norwynax Foods closes at $199.4 million a year, 2.4 percent above the last contract.

The compactor authenticates to the broker cluster with a dedicated service credential, scoped to compaction operations only — reviewers should confirm it carries no produce or admin rights. Set `QUILLPIPE_COMPACTION_INTERVAL=900` and `QUILLPIPE_TOMBSTONE_TTL=86400` in the deploy environment file, then add the credential directly beneath them on its own line:

secret setting of bagag-kajof: RELAY_SECRET8=d9a517d5

MEMO — Department Heads

Quick update on the Brindlewood plant: we're holding capacity at two shifts through the quarter rather than adding a third. Demand for the Corvex line hasn't firmed up enough to justify the extra overhead, and maintenance backlog needs clearing anyway. Revisit in eight weeks. The reasoning ties into a bigger plan, summarized just below.

management briefing: Headcount on the Belix team goes from 60 to 93 by the end of November. Gross margin on Belix came in at 23 percent against a plan of 47 percent.